1 Kings 7
1 Ref And Solomon was building his own house thirteen years, and he finished all his house.
2 Ref For he built the house of the forest of Lebanon; the length thereof was a hundred cubits, and the breadth thereof fifty cubits, and the height thereof thirty cubits, upon four rows of cedar pillars, with cedar beams upon the pillars.
3 Ref And it was covered with cedar above over the forty and five beams, that were upon the pillars; fifteen in a row.
4 Ref And there were beams in three rows, and window was over against window in three ranks.
5 And all the doors and posts were made square with beams: and window was over against window in three ranks.
6 Ref And he made the porch of pillars; the length thereof was fifty cubits, and the breadth thereof thirty cubits; and a porch before them; and pillars and a threshold before them.
7 Ref And he made the porch of the throne where he was to judge, even the porch of judgment: and it was covered with cedar from floor to floor.
8 Ref And his house where he was to dwell, the other court within the porch, was of the like work. He made also a house for Pharaoh's daughter (whom Solomon had taken to wife), like unto this porch.
9 Ref All these were of costly stones, even of hewn stone, according to measure, sawed with saws, within and without, even from the foundation unto the coping, and so on the outside unto the great court.
10 Ref And the foundation was of costly stones, even great stones, stones of ten cubits, and stones of eight cubits.
11 Ref And above were costly stones, even hewn stone, according to measure, and cedar-wood.
12 Ref And the great court round about had three courses of hewn stone, and a course of cedar beams; like as the inner court of the house of Jehovah, and the porch of the house.
